How secondary sources should be used in an analytical research report, compared to primary sources.
Natasha_Volkova [10]

Answer:

Secondary sources help us have a big picture of a topic and understand how other researchers have approached it. They often interpret and analyze many primary sources that can be difficult and time-consuming to synthesize by ourselves. They allow us to:  

• Gain an overview of the topic  

• Support or contrast our arguments with other researchers’ ideas  

• Gather information from primary sources that are not directly accessible

Therefore, it can be helpful to consult secondary sources when you write a report. If you want to mention an article or study cited in a secondary source, search for the original source and cite it directly.
